What We Do
Coda delivers commerce solutions that accelerate global growth for our partners. With over a decade of experience, we’re trusted by 300+ publishers—including Activision, Bigo, Electronic Arts, Moonton, and Riot Games—to grow their revenue and audiences worldwide.
Our suite of solutions includes Custom Commerce, a fully customizable web store; Codapay, enabling seamless direct payments through API integration on publishers’ websites; Codashop, the go-to marketplace for millions of gamers to purchase in-game content; and Distribution, extending Codashop content through our network of trusted commerce partners.
Headquartered in Singapore with a team of 400+ Codans, Coda has been recognized as an industry leader, named an APAC High Growth Company (2023) by Financial Times, one of Granite Asia’s NextGenTech 30 (2024), a payments leader on Fortune’s Fintech Innovation Asia list (2024), and listed among The Straits Times Fastest Growing Fintechs (2024).

Responsibilities

    • Support and oversee legal commercial, regulatory, licensing and corporate matters for the Asia Pacific (APAC) region — where Coda’s stronghold markets are located — and manage a team of lawyers handling the sub-regions within.
    • Help shape the direction of the business in APAC through clear, precise, and actionable legal recommendations.
    • Advise cross-functional stakeholders and provide pragmatic solutions in support of regional business initiatives, including analysis and assessment of new products, features, or business lines, or legal, contractual, and regulatory requirements for existing business activities.
    • Oversee cross-functional projects within the region, and coordinate with management and cross-functional stakeholders to drive projects to completion.
    • Review, draft, and negotiate various commercial agreements, mainly SaaS (digital payments) agreements, as well as third-party vendor agreements, outsourcing or service agreements, and corporate group structuring agreements.
    • Address inquiries from various functions, including management, Global Partnerships, Finance, Tax, Treasury, People Operations, Marketing, and Customer Support on keylegal, contractual, and regulatory requirements for APAC.
    • Instruct, coordinate and manage Coda’s external counsel networks within the region.
    • Work with a global team of lawyers who are agile, practical, solution-focused, and business-minded.

Requirements

    • Qualified to practice law in any Southeast Asia jurisdiction.
    • At least eight (8) years post-qualification experience (PQE), with experience at a reputable leading law firm.
    • Experience in fintech, payments and payments licensing, gaming and/or e-commerce regulations in the Asia Pacific (APAC) region is preferred.
    • Experience managing teams of lawyers is ideal.
    • Experienced in reviewing, drafting, and negotiating corporate, and commercial transactions or agreements, including cross-border transactions.
    • Strong problem-solving, decision-making, and risk assessment capabilities, with good judgment and commitment to delivering results.
    • Strong drafting, negotiation, and communication skills; comfortable in coordinating and communicating with non-legal stakeholders.
    • Highly organized and independent, with excellent interpersonal skills.
    • Ability to handle pressure and work to challenging deadlines.
